The 2011 Tour de Luxembourg cycling race was the 71st running of the Tour de Luxembourg. It was won by Linus Gerdemann from Germany, a member of the Luxembourg-based team, Leopard Trek. Gerdemann became in doing so the first German to ever win the Tour de Luxembourg.

Classification leadership
| Stage | Winner | General classification |
Points classification |
Mountains classification |
Young rider classification |
Team classification |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| P | Fabian Cancellara | Fabian Cancellara | not awarded | not awarded | Damien Gaudin | Leopard Trek |
| 1 | Denis Galimzyanov | Denis Galimzyanov | Christian Poos | Saur–Sojasun | ||
| 2 | Linus Gerdemann | Linus Gerdemann | Linus Gerdemann | Alexandre Geniez | Cofidis | |
| 3 | Davide Appollonio | Denis Galimzyanov | ||||
| 4 | Romain Feillu | Davide Appollonio | ||||
| Final | Linus Gerdemann | Davide Appollonio | Christian Poos | Alexandre Geniez | Cofidis | |
